Dwyane Wade Reveals Amar'e, Boozer Nearly Joined Miami Heat Big Three
Dwyane Wade revealed that Amar'e Stoudemire and Carlos Boozer were considered as potential teammates alongside him and LeBron James during the formation of the Miami Heat's Big Three, but the team ultimately chose Chris Bosh, whose versatility was pivotal to their back-to-back championships. Dirk Nowitzki, a Dallas Mavericks legend, recently discussed his signature 'nail iso' play on LeBron James' podcast, highlighting his strategic approach to exploiting defensive mismatches. Jalen Brunson, formerly of the Mavericks and now with the New York Knicks, delivered a historic 43-point playoff performance despite the Knicks' collapse against the Indiana Pacers, tying franchise records and showcasing his rising star status. Michael Jordan was not always the leading scorer for the Chicago Bulls; Orlando Woolridge led the team in scoring during Jordan's injury-shortened 1985-86 season, reflecting a lesser-known chapter of Bulls history. LeBron James also credited Sam Perkins, a pioneering floor-spacer from the 1980s and 1990s, for influencing his understanding of the evolving game, noting Perkins' unique ability as a tall player who shot three-pointers effectively. These insights collectively highlight pivotal players and moments that shaped NBA history and the evolution of basketball strategy.
